Unit 10 Endangered species Period 1: Reading
I Objectives
By the end of the lesson, Ss will be able to :
- better their reading skill through vocabulary Matching, Multiple Choice and Question and Answer exercises
- enlarge vocabulary about endangered species
II Materials
Textbook, pictures about endangered species
III Anticipated problems
Ss may lack of vocabulary about endangered species
